Job Overview:
The Computing Engineer position at CERN involves joining a dynamic team of IT engineers responsible for managing over 500 servers and supporting a vast user community with more than 10,000 Windows and 3,000 Mac endpoint devices. The role focuses on enhancing the security" style="border-bottom: 1px dotted #007bff !important;">security posture of Windows endpoints and services while operating and evolving Windows Server and Microsoft SQL Server environments that support critical business applications across various stages, including development, testing, and production. The successful candidate will be expected to manage endpoint device security, deploy and maintain SQL Server environments, develop service management tools, conduct security audits, and implement monitoring tools to ensure system availability and performance. This position offers a unique opportunity to contribute to cutting-edge research and technology at CERN, where innovation is at the forefront of the mission.

Duties and Responsibilities:
The duties and responsibilities of the Computing Engineer include managing endpoint device security for both Windows and macOS systems, which encompasses the operation of Antivirus and Endpoint Detection & Response (EDR) solutions. The engineer will deploy, operate, and maintain Microsoft SQL Server environments across development, testing, and production stages. Additionally, the role involves developing and maintaining service management and automation tools using Microsoft .NET and PowerShell, conducting security audits to drive improvements in client-server protocols and security measures, and configuring endpoint devices and application installation packages. The engineer will also contribute to configuration management and automation efforts using tools such as Intune, MECM, and PowerShell DSC. Furthermore, the role requires deploying and maintaining Windows Server services that support enterprise applications, assessing workload evolution for potential cloud deployment, and implementing monitoring tools and procedures to ensure system performance and incident detection.

Required Qualifications:
Candidates must possess a strong background in deploying, operating, and troubleshooting endpoint security solutions, particularly Antivirus and EDR systems. Experience in administering database server environments is essential, along with a background in software development or scripting for the Windows platform using Microsoft .NET and PowerShell. Proficiency in Windows systems administration is required, and familiarity with automation and configuration management in Windows environments is considered an advantage. A security mindset, understanding of database fundamentals, and knowledge of Windows client and server administration are also important qualifications. Additionally, candidates should have good communication skills and the ability to collaborate with diverse technical and non-technical stakeholders. Familiarity with Active Directory, OS deployment, and common Microsoft enterprise services is a plus.

Educational Background:
The position requires candidates to hold a Bachelor's or Master's degree in IT, Computing, Software Engineering, or a related field. Applicants must be nationals of a CERN Member or Associate Member State and should have a maximum of two years of professional experience since graduation by the application deadline. It is important to note that applicants without a university degree or those holding a PhD are not eligible for this position.
